Definition
Artificial Intelligence Monitoring refers to the practice of using AI technologies to oversee, manage, and optimize various processes within an organization.

Key Components or Types
- Component 1: Real-time Monitoring Algorithms
- Component 2: Anomaly Detection Systems
- Component 3: Predictive Analytics Models
How It Works (Implementation)
Implementing Artificial Intelligence Monitoring follows these key steps:
- Step 1: Identify key performance indicators and data sources
- Step 2: Implement AI algorithms for data analysis
- Step 3: Integrate monitoring solutions into existing systems
- Step 4: Continuously monitor and optimize processes based on AI insights
